Net Contact Rules In Volleyball. A net touch in volleyball occurs when a player comes into contact with the net during a play, whether with their body, clothing, or hair. Only whistle when there is interference with the play, the player uses the net as an advantage, or the net contact hinders the opponents' attempt to play the ball.
